Defects and Micro-Impurities in Glass Derived from Natural Milky-White Quartz Deposits in the Southern Urals

Defects and Micro-Impurities in Glass Derived from Natural Milky-White Quartz Deposits in the Southern Urals

Micro-impurities and defects in glass produced by a two-step method from natural quartz from the Urals have been identified. The study revealed that glass quality is determined by the presence and distribution of mineral and gas-liquid inclusions in natural quartz, as well as the fractional composition of the crushed material. In addition, the conditions of the melting process significantly affect the final product. In particular, almost all trace elements present in the quartz are transferred to the molten glass. Therefore, the trace element composition of the starting quartz is a critical factor in determining its suitability for producing high quality transparent quartz glass.
